How Much Does Surgical treatment of epilepsy Cost in United Kingdom?

Surgical treatment of epilepsy in the United Kingdom typically costs from $45,000 to $75,000. The final price depends on the surgical technique, pre-surgical evaluations, and the clinic location. In the United States, similar procedures cost around $77,500 on average. Patients can find savings of approximately 42% in the UK. Private costs usually include surgical fees, hospital stays, and initial neurological mapping.

  • Vagus nerve stimulation: $28,000 to $36,000 for implanting a device to reduce seizure frequency.
  • Standard resective surgery: Typically involves premiums of 20-40% when performed in major medical hubs like London.
  • Deep brain stimulation: Generally represents the highest price tier due to complex neuro-navigation and hardware requirements.
  • Pre-surgical evaluation: Costs increase significantly if intracranial EEG monitoring is required for precise seizure localization.
